Currently, social media is used massively in various societies. Facebook is one of the greatest social media in terms of total and frequency of uses, as well as the number of collected information, especially the information about relationships between entities. This study identifies preference of active STIS’s students based on their Facebook account. Their Facebook accounts are collected from their Facebook group communities. The preference data are collected by crawling the liked pages and joined groups. The results of this study are the characteristics view of students’ preferences in form of statistics of interesting topic types and visualization of students’ clusters for certain topics. Approaches used in this research to extract and analyze data in social media could become a reference for another research fields which use social media data.
